"Hearing the Voice of People Living with Dementia"was a panel discussion that, through the personal stories of panel members, presented the importance of listening to people living with dementia and supporting meaningful engagement in providing care, planning programs, and in policy development.

Dr. Elisabeth Drance introduced and facilitated the session.

----------------------
"From Knowledge to Practice: Improving Dementia Care and Services in B.C." was a two-day learning forum, hosted by the Alzheimer Society of B.C., that brought dementia-care experts and decision makers together in September 2008.
